Maple is used in everything from flooring to baseball bats to instruments! Maple’s color can vary from clear whites and creams to light tans and honey. Beyond its use for lumber, the Maple tree’s sap is boiled down to produce maple syrup and is the main tree responsible for the brilliant colors in the fall. The grain is straight and even with little distinction between rings.
While most Maple grain is straight, some trees grow with a peculiar twisted pattern. This is known as curly wood; it creates a three-dimensional effect, almost as if the wood has “curled” across the board. It is also known as fiddleback maple since it is used to create violins and fiddles. Even when the surface is perfectly smooth, light reflects and interacts with the grain of the wood, creating a gem-like chatoyance. It is unknown what causes trees to grow this way.
